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: 35 mins
Total Time: 50 mins
Cuisine: American
Serves: 6 servings

Ingredients

  1. 1 tablespoon olive oil
  2. 1 onion, chopped
  3. 2 carrots, diced
  4. 2 celery stalks, diced
  5. 3 cups chicken stock
  6. 2 cups cooked chicken, diced
  7. 1 cup green beans, chopped
  8. 1 cup corn
  9.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at, allowing it to shimmer slightly.
  2. Add chopped onions and sauté until they become translucent and soft, approximately 3-4 minutes.
  3. Incorporate diced carrots and celery into the pot, cooking and stirring occasionally for about 5 minutes until vegetables begin to soften.
  4. Pour chicken stock into the pot, bringing the mixture to a gentle simmer.
  5. Add diced cooked chicken to the simmering stock, stirring to distribute evenly.
  6. Introduce chopped green beans and corn to the soup, continuing to simmer.
  7. Season with salt and pepper, tasting and adjusting seasoning as needed.
  8. Allow soup to simmer for an additional 15-20 minutes, ensuring vegetables are tender and flavors have melded together.
  9. Remove from heat and let stand for 5 minutes before serving to allow flavors to further develop.
  10. Ladle hot soup into bowls and serve immediately with crusty bread if desired.

Tips

  1. Prep Ahead: Chop your vegetables and store them in the fridge the night before to save time on busy days.
  2. Customize Your Veggies: Feel free to swap in your favorite vegetables like zucchini or bell peppers for a personal touch.
  3. Use Leftover Chicken: This recipe is perfect for using up leftover rotisserie chicken, making it a great way to reduce waste.
  4. Simmer for Flavor: Allow the soup to simmer longer if you have the time; it enhances the flavors even more!
  5. Season Gradually: Taste as you go! Adjust the salt and pepper to your liking for the perfect seasoning.
  6. Serve with Bread: Pair your soup with crusty bread or a side salad for a complete meal that’s sure to impress.
